How to insert comas into a number? - El Forum - 08-04-2008 [eluser]daulex[/eluser] (I need this for an old project that is not based on CI) I have no clue how to do this. The system: The user can type in a number, after numerous formulas and functions it changes and gets displayed on a different page, where it shows up like 10000 or 200 or 6020400 or any number for that matter, I would need numbers that are over 3 digits long to be parsed, so instead of 1000 it would show 1,000 or 1,000 and instead of for example 9284155213 it would show 9,284,155,213. I hope you get the idea... Does anyone know any easy way to do this? (I don't really mind if it's php or javascript...) Thanks How to insert comas into a number? - El Forum - 08-04-2008 [eluser]xwero[/eluser] you can use the php number_format function to do what you want. |
